摘要
A series of [(R'-C boolean AND N boolean AND C-R'')Pt(L)] complexes with doubly deprotonated cyclometalated R'-C boolean AND N boolean AND C-R'' ligands (R'-C boolean AND N boolean AND C-R''=2,6-diphenylpyridine derivatives) functionalized with carbazole, fluorene, or thiophene unit(s) have been synthesized and their photophysical properties studied. The X-ray crystal structures reveal extensive intermolecular pi center dot center dot center dot pi and C-H center dot center dot center dot pi interactions between the cyclometalated C boolean AND N boolean AND C ligands. Compared to previously reported cyclometalated platinum(II) complexes [(C boolean AND N boolean AND C)Pt(L)], which are non-emissive in solution at room temperature, the carbazole-, fluorene- and thiophene-functionalized [(R'-C boolean AND N boolean AND C-R'')Pt(L)] (L=DMSO 19, C?N?Ar, 1?a9?a) complexes are emissive in solution at room temperature with ?max at 564619 nm and F=0.020.26. The emissions of the [(R'-C boolean AND N boolean AND C-R'')Pt(L)] complexes are attributed to electronic excited states with mixed 3MLCT and 3IL character. The carbazole/fluorene/thiophene unit(s) allow the tuning of the electronic properties of the [(R'-C boolean AND N boolean AND C-R'')Pt] moiety, with the emission maxima in a range of 564619 nm. These are the first examples of organoplatinum(II) complexes bearing doubly deprotonated cyclometalated C boolean AND N boolean AND C ligands that are emissive in solution at room temperature. In non-degassed DMSO, the emission intensities of 6a-9a are enhanced upon exposure to ambient light. This phenomenon is caused by reacting photogenerated 1O2 with a DMSO molecule to form dimethyl sulfone, leading to the removal of dissolved oxygen in solution. Self-assembled nanowires and nanorods are obtained from precipitation of 3a in THF/H2O and 8a in DMSO/Et2O, respectively. The [(R'-C boolean AND N boolean AND C-R'')Pt(L)] complexes are soluble in common organic solvents with a high thermal stability (>300 degrees C), rendering them as phosphorescent dopants for organic light-emitting diode (OLEDs) applications. Red OLEDs with CIE coordinates of (0.65 +/- 0.01, 0.35 +/- 0.01) were fabricated from 7?a or 8a. A maximum external efficiency (eta Ext) of 12.6% was obtained for the device using 8a as emitter.
